Output 3afa23068c76bf470f1eed08ee919059cde50d04fd323b48424bffb7f5bb0213:0

value
1009333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6be879e3dd0dd95de2768b8b816444e81afd55a2 OP_EQUAL
address
3BXaio31bgYYmcpyeJWPHxtBhF3AMAja4c
transaction
3afa23068c76bf470f1eed08ee919059cde50d04fd323b48424bffb7f5bb0213
spent
true